Troubleshoot the causes and find the strategies to wet basement walls , the sooner, the better, to maintain often the integrity of your home.
Because they are built below grade, cellars and garages. tend to take on water. You may notice moist basement surfaces from time to time, water puddles at times, or-worst case scenario-flooding in the rainy season. Humid, steeped, or downright wet cellars and garages. can result in peeling paint, fungus growth, rotted wood, and damage to stored items.
Despite the fact that builders take steps to water repellent basements during construction, after a while a house can settle, generating cracks in the basement wall space. When the soil outside can become saturated, water can leak through these cracks. Also structurally sound basement wall surfaces can absorb water from a soil and transfer this to the basement interior, the particular walls feel wet. Since the water from the walls evaporates, the air in the basement will get more humid. A high grade dehumidifier will help remove excessive basement humidity, but the absolute best long-term solution is to water-proof the walls.
Depending on the reason for often the moisture problem, the repair could be a simple do-it-yourself therapy, or it could require the assistance of a foundation contractor. Should you be looking at waterproofing basement partitioning, the following tips will get you started on the right foot.
FULL determine the source of the seas.
Because concrete is porous, you can often see drenched streaks that let you know the place that the water is coming in. Try to look for streaks along cracks, from the corners of windows, including mortar joints (for cement floor block walls), and with regards to pipes where they enter or exit, such as a water-supply line or a sewer water pipe.
If entire wall materials are wet, however , you are going to need to do further sleuthing. That you should conduct a simple condensation analyze, dry an area of the wall membrane structure with a rag and then put a one-foot square part of aluminum foil to the walls with duct tape. Take away the foil after 1 day and check how the bottom of the foil feels. In case wet, water is leaky through the wall from the outside. In the event it dry, the moisture are going to be originating elsewhere in the subway room, most likely from a basement shower-easily remedied by installing some sort of vent fan in the potty to direct steam exterior.
DON’T make wall car repairs with standing water inside the basement.
During a rainy interval, a crack in a basements wall can allow an in . or two of water in, but before you seek to repair the crack, remove all of the water from the floor. Used in a flooding basement increases the risk of electrical shock or maybe electrocution. Turn off the power towards the basement, and then use a power pump (with extension cords this reaches an upstairs outlet) to get rid of the water. The pump will discharge the water towards the surface of your yard typically the garden hose. When the basement is actually water-free, proceed with evaluating it, fixing, and effectively cellar waterproofing the basement walls.
FINISH fill cracks with hydraulic cement.
Another area only where cracks are commonly found just visited the bottom of the basement canton. When a foundation is placed in, its footing-a wide sleek base made from concrete along with reinforced steel, designed to support the walls-is poured 10th, and then the walls are place in on top after footings firm up. Although this is standard style and design procedure, it can create those actions is known as a “cold joint, ” a weak spot within the foundation between the wall combined with footing where cracks can develop with the shifting and determining of a foundation, along with range pressure from the soil.
The good thing is, sealing cracks is a not too difficult DIY task that involves filling them with hydraulic cement. Hydraulic cement-which contains additives that cause the cement that you should expand and set rapidly-is blended with water to a heavy putty consistency and then pressed with cracks with gloved fingers and hands or with a putty blade (follow mixing and system directions). As hydraulic bare cement expands, it pushes strong into cracks and crevices to form a watertight partnership. Mix only as much as utilize within three minutes, although, because that’s how quickly the product begins to set.
DON’T skip to address window well leaking.
Window wells are a frequent source of basement wall leakages because they tend to retain waters if a proper drainage course of action wasn’t installed beneath the well when the house was designed. This can lead to water insureing around the bottom of a cellar window and then seeping in.
While it’s difficult to use a window well drainage plan after the fact, consider excavating approximately two feet lower in the well area, along with that filling the space with gravel to help rainwater disperse instead than collect in the window basically. Then, caulk around the display screen with a caulk suitable for utilize on masonry. In addition , start using a sloped window well shield over the window well to help direct rainwater away.
ATTAIN apply a masonry basement waterproofing product to bare interior undercover room walls.
If your foil assess showed that water will be soaking through your basement wall surface area and leaving them steeped, seal the interior of the wall space with a high-quality waterproof paint. This type of sealant comes premixed and goes on just like a double breasted coat of paint. When security basement walls with it, make sure you brush or roll the colour on thickly enough to help you fill all the little region holes, then allow it to dehydrated fully before a second double breasted coat is applied. When completely dry, the sealant varieties a watertight bond to keep up any more moisture from leaking through. A five-gallon medical marijuana treats approximately 500 sq ft of wall.

SELDOM apply sealer over furnished walls or efflorescence.
After you or a previous owner sprayed the basement walls, you will be getting to have to remove the paint right before applying sealer, which just adheres well to bare brickwork. It’s common to find many coats of paint in older homes, which is best removed having a sandblaster by pros called blasting contractors. Alternately, it is usually removed by wire scrubbing, a tedious but cost effective DIY task.
It’s in addition necessary to remove efflorescence-white deposits that form on the surface of concrete walls subject to frequent moisture-before applying sealer; get this done with muriatic acid (follow the manufacturer’s instructions).
UNDERTAKE take steps to keep water by your basement.
Sometimes, the perfect solution is to wet basement dividers is easy. For instance, remove time frame plantings, such as bushes and as well flowerbeds that require watering, which often subsequently allows water to help seep into the basement. Moreover inspect and, if necessary, repair guttering and spickets to ensure that they’re directing drinking water away from your home. It’s also a very good plan to grade your lawn away from the foundation-at minimum amount a two percent tend.
In addition to the above steps, take into consideration having an exterior depletion tile system installed. It is a last-ditch effort because it doesn't matter what pricey, easily running 12 dollars, 000 or more. It requires excavating the soil from around the outside of your basement in order to install a perforated drain from the footing level. A waterproof tissue layer is often installed on the outside of most of the basement wall, and the program also requires putting in any kind of buried sump pump just where water will collect along with be pumped to the external. This is strictly a job for just a foundation contractor, but it could greatly reduce basement water issues.
DON’T forget interior drainage solutions.
Another method of finding dry basement walls is always to install a drainage channel beneath floor inside the basement. The particular drain is similar to the exterior depletion tile described above, however it’s located just inside basement walls; then, brand-new walls are built on the inside of lessen so the original basement wall surfaces are not visible. This is an additional job for a foundation specialized, at a minimum cost of around $5, 000. When it’s done, you’ll have new, dried up walls, and any excess water that seeps all through the old basement walls might be directed to the drain station and pumped away.
